In the last two presidential elections about 8 in 10 evangelicals voted for Donald Trump, but can Kamala Harris steal some of those votes in 2024? We discuss the recent “Evangelicals for Harris” call and why it’s so difficult to get Christians to think more theologically about politics. Ed Stetzer argues that abortion should still be a top priority when voting, and Tyler Huckabee says we should be uncomfortable endorsing any candidate. Then, Skye talks to New Testament professor, Dr. Gary Burge, about the ongoing Israeli/Palestinian conflict, and what the Bible really says about Israel...

Current Issues, Thoughtful Discussion
Revisado: 09-05-24
Current issues are discussed thoughtfully and with respect for others’ perspectives. Some topics presume that listeners are at least familiar with prevailing Evangelical Church thinking without explaining the nuances. I’d love to hear discussion that addresses contradictions in Evangelical thinking, such as right to life while defending 2nd Amendment rights or justifying the belief that poverty is a choice while ignoring the connection to criminal behavior and supporting the justice of incarceration and/or the death penalty.

Kentucky, 1850. An enslaved groom named Jarret and a bay foal forge a bond of understanding that will carry the horse to record-setting victories across the South. When the nation erupts in civil war, an itinerant young artist who has made his name on paintings of the racehorse takes up arms for the Union. On a perilous night, he reunites with the stallion and his groom, very far from the glamor of any racetrack.

David Winkler begins life in Anchorage, Alaska, a quiet boy drawn to the volatility of weather and obsessed with snow. Sometimes he sees things before they happen - a man carrying a hatbox will be hit by a bus; Winkler will fall in love with a woman in a supermarket. When David dreams that his infant daughter will drown in a flood as he tries to save her, he comes undone. He travels thousands of miles, fleeing family, home, and the future itself, to deny the dream.

Thirty years ago, Wilde was found as a boy living feral in the woods, with no memory of his past. Now an adult, he still doesn't know where he comes from, and another child has gone missing. No one seems to take Naomi Pine's disappearance seriously, not even her father - with one exception. Hester Crimstein, a television criminal attorney, knows through her grandson that Naomi was relentlessly bullied at school. Hester asks Wilde - with whom she shares a tragic connection - to use his unique skills to help find Naomi.
